Quick Reality Check for the “Politically Correct” Disabled
by Treadmarkz
Sorry to burst the bubble, people, but “People With Disabilities” is the same as saying “Disabled People”. The only difference is that it takes longer to say. And saying “PWD” doesn’t help. We are still disabled. All we did was take the long version of a phrase, and re-shorten it. And all people on the planet are disabled in some way, obvious or not.
Labels, people…labels.
I am disabled, and I have been on the Disaboom.com forums a lot lately, and it took me days to figure out what people meant when they said PWD. Does that just mean I am disconnected from other PWDs? True, I don’t know too many other people in wheelchairs (PIW). So, maybe.
And while I am here, it is “disabled”, not “disABLED.” Come on people. You don’t see people running around saying they are “nearSIGHTED” do you? No.
